Nikolai started his musical journey with oboe when he was 12 years old. He placed first in several competitions in high school. Nikolai was relatively late to piano, starting when he was 14 years old. He self-taught himself until he was 16, and now attends Belmont University, where he studies classical piano, classical organ, and chemistry. He currently studies under Dr. Robert Marler, the pianist for the Nashville Symphony. Nikolai also studies under Gintaras Janusevicius, who was a semi-finalist in both the “Montreal International Music Competition” and the “Rubenstein Piano Competition”. Nikolai performed in a masterclass with pianist Joyce Yang when he was 21 years old at Belmont University. Nikolai has also performed in the Nashville Steinway Gallery, performing works by Ginastera and Schubert. Nikolai’s musical capability extends beyond performing. In 2022, Nikolai received a university-wide award for his essay “Messiaen: God, Birds, and Eternity”. Nikolai is a recitalist in the Chicago-land area as well.
